Transaction 691069c4218a93ed176fe56b59654129d58e37cde2d2b032a8bc908f4c86dc7f
1 Input
1 Output
-
691069c4218a93ed176fe56b59654129d58e37cde2d2b032a8bc908f4c86dc7f:0
- value
- 595469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14bc0e705e6b14cfa15c694b16dcf5f9c17107a1 OP_EQUAL
- address
- 33aeimWeUWoqeHppNhzUz1FjW7JW6jMMoK